Have you ever looked at an old picture of yourself and thought, wow, I looked amazing? And then you remembered that back then, you didn't feel good about yourself at all. You were on a diet then too. You were sure something needed to change.
That gap between how you looked and how you felt is what this episode is about. So many of us have hit a goal weight, or gotten close to one, and found out the peace we were promised never showed up. We just kept going, chasing the same feeling, sure that the next ten pounds would finally deliver it.
This episode comes from a real conversation I had with a client who found an old journal from when she was in her twenties. She weighed less than she does now. And she felt exactly as not enough as she does today. Same feeling, decades apart.
We get into why that happens, and what it actually takes to feel different this time, not just look different.

Key takeaway:
You can hit a goal weight and still feel exactly the way you did before you started. That's not a willpower problem. It's a sign that the target you were chasing was never clearly defined in the first place. The steadiness you're looking for isn't waiting for you somewhere out there. It's something you already carry, and this episode is about learning to trust it instead of keep searching for it.
